Installera DBeaver på Linux - guide
Fri databashanteringsverktyg i Linux och Windows
DBeaver är ett universellt verktyg för databashantering och SQL-klient som är utformat för utvecklare, databasadministratörer, analytiker och alla som arbetar med data professionellt.
Det erbjuder ett grafiskt gränssnitt för att ansluta, hantera och interagera med ett brett utbud av databaser, både SQL (relationella) och NoSQL, med stöd för alla databaser med en JDBC-drivrutin.

Installera DBeaver-paketet från Ubuntu PPA
För att installera DBeaver på linux som ett paket:
sudo add-apt-repository ppa:serge-rider/dbeaver-ce
sudo apt-get update
sudo apt-get install dbeaver-ce
Installera DBeaver Flatpack
flatpak install flathub io.dbeaver.DBeaverCommunity
DBeaver detaljer
Nyckelfunktioner:
- Plattformsoberoende stöd (Windows, macOS, Linux, Solaris)
- SQL-redigerare med syntaxmarkering och kodkomplettering
- Datawebbläsare/redigerare med kalkylbladliknande gränssnitt
- Databasstruktur och metadata-browsing
- Visualisering av Entity-Relationship Diagram (ERD)
- Verktyg för datainport/export, migration och säkerhetskopiering
- SSH-tunnling och SSL-stöd för säkra anslutningar
- Plug-in-arkitektur för utökbarhet
- Mockdata-generering för testning
- Stöd för moln- och lokala databaser
Stödda databaser:
- Huvudrelationella databaser: MySQL, PostgreSQL, Oracle, SQL Server, SQLite, IBM Db2, och fler
- NoSQL och Big Data-databaser (Enterprise Edition): MongoDB, Cassandra, Redis, etc.
- Molndatakällor (Ultimate Edition): AWS, Google Cloud, Azure
Utgåvor:
- Community Edition: Gratis, öppen källkod, och lämplig för de flesta SQL-databaser
- Enterprise-, Team- och Ultimate Editioner: Betalversioner med avancerade funktioner, NoSQL-stöd, förbättrad säkerhet och molnintegration
Användningsområden:
- Frågeexekvering och databashantering
- Dataanalys och rapportering
- Databasadministration och underhåll
- Datamigration och integration
Sammanfattningsvis är DBeaver ett mångsidigt, användarvänligt verktyg som förenklar databashantering och utveckling över ett brett utbud av plattformar och datakällor.
Skillnader mellan DBeaver community- och kommersiella versioner
Huvudskillnader mellan DBeaver Community och Enterprise Editioner
| Funktion/Kapacitet | Community Edition (CE) | Enterprise Edition (EE) |
|---|---|---|
| Licens | Gratis, öppen källkod (Apache 2.0) | Kommersiell, betald |
| Stödda databaser | SQL (relationella) endast | SQL, NoSQL, och Big Data |
| JDBC-drivrutiner | Manuell konfiguration krävs | Alla huvuddrivrutiner inkluderade |
| NoSQL/Big Data-stöd | Nej | Ja (t.ex., MongoDB, Cassandra) |
| Visuell frågebyggare | Begränsad/Ingen | Fullständig |
| Analytiska diagram | Nej | Ja |
| ER-diagram | Ja (grundläggande) | Förbättrad, med redigeringsläge |
| Frågehistorik | Grundläggande | Beständig och sökbar |
| Datakomparering | Nej | Ja (tabeller, scheman) |
| Mockdata-generering | Nej | Ja (avancerad) |
| Databasadministrationsverktyg | Begränsat | Uttömmande (underhåll, instrumentpaneler) |
| Säkerhet & Autentisering | Grundläggande | Avancerad (SSO, företagsautentisering) |
| Molnstöd | Nej | Ja (molndatabaser, integration) |
| Versionshantering (Git) | Nej | Ja |
| Kundsupport | Community endast | Kommersiell support |
Sammanfattning av nyckelskillnader
- Databasstöd: EE stöder både SQL- och NoSQL/Big Data-databaser (t.ex. MongoDB, Cassandra, Redis), medan CE är begränsad till SQL-databaser.
- Avancerade verktyg: EE inkluderar avancerade funktioner som en visuell frågebyggare, beständig frågehistorik, analytiska diagram, mockdata-generering, datakomparering och förbättrade ER-diagram.
- Administration: EE erbjuder omfattande databasadministration, underhållsinstrumentpaneler och processautomatisering, vilket inte finns i CE.
- Säkerhet & Integration: EE erbjuder avancerade säkerhetsfunktioner, företagsautentisering (SSO) och versionshanteringsintegration (t.ex. Git), medan CE har endast grundläggande alternativ.
- Moln- och drivrutinsstöd: EE inkluderar alla huvud-JDBC-drivrutiner som standard och stöder molndatabasanslutningar; CE kräver manuell drivrutinskonsfiguration och stöder inte molndatabaser.
- Support: EE kommer med kommersiell support, medan CE förlitar sig på communityn.
I väsen är Enterprise Editionen utformad för tekniska professionella och organisationer som behöver avancerad utveckling, analys, administration och multi-databasstöd (inklusive NoSQL/Big Data), medan Community Editionen fungerar som ett robust, gratis verktyg för standard SQL-databasuppgifter.